Warehouse Demolition in Katy, TX

Warehouse demolition services involve the careful removal and teardown of large industrial or commercial structures, including warehouses, storage facilities, and manufacturing buildings. These projects typically require specialized equipment and planning to safely dismantle the structure, manage debris, and prepare the site for future use or development. Property owners often seek this service when repurposing land, upgrading facilities, or clearing space for new construction, ensuring the process minimizes disruption and maintains safety standards.

Before requesting warehouse demolition, property owners should understand the scope of work involved, including the potential impact on surrounding areas, the need for permits, and any environmental considerations. It is also important to consider the condition of the building, such as the presence of hazardous materials or structural complexities, which may influence the demolition approach. Clear communication about project goals and site specifics helps ensure the process aligns with overall property plans and regulatory requirements.

Project Types

Common Warehouse Demolition Jobs

Warehouse Demolition - Complete removal of outdated or unused warehouse structures.

Interior Demolition - Clearing out interior spaces for renovation or repurposing.

Selective Demolition - Removing specific sections of a warehouse without disturbing the entire building.

Structural Demolition - Safely tearing down entire warehouse buildings for redevelopment.

Site Clearing - Preparing the property for new construction after warehouse removal.

Hazardous Material Removal - Properly handling and disposing of hazardous substances during demolition.

FAQ

Warehouse Demolition Questions

What types of warehouses are suitable for demolition? Any warehouse structure, including industrial, storage, or manufacturing facilities, can be considered for demolition depending on the property's condition and future plans.

What should property owners consider before warehouse demolition? It's important to review site access, environmental regulations, and the presence of any hazardous materials prior to demolition.

Are there specific permits needed for warehouse demolition? Yes, local permits and approvals are typically required to ensure the demolition complies with safety and zoning regulations.

What is involved in the warehouse demolition process? The process generally includes site assessment, removal of materials, structural dismantling, and debris clearance to prepare the site for future use.
